    WP3, Task 3.4:
    M. Agosti, E. Di Buccio, G.M. Di Nunzio, N. Ferro, M. Melucci, R. Miotto, N. Orio, Distributed
    Information Retrieval and Automatic Identification of Music Works in SAPIR, In: M. Ceci, D.
    Malerba, L. Tanca (Eds.). Proceedings of the Fifteenth Italian Symposium on Advanced Database
    Systems, SEBD 2007, 17-20 June 2007, Fasano, BR, Italy. ISBN 978-88-902981-0-3, pp. 479-482
    Abstract
    In the effort to model theoretically a distributed and heterogeneous environment, as the one where
    SAPIR project is placed, a key issue is capturing the uncertain nature of the retrieval process and
    routing mechanisms that characterize a distributed context, like the P2P one. A probabilistic model
    meets this need. We study explicitly the event space for distributed information retrieval, proposing two
    different approaches, because the event space definition sets not only the model correctness, but also
    its capability of describing features of the considered context.
    The approach has been applied to the retrieval of music documents. To this end, we proposed a novel
    methodology for the identification of music works from the recording of a performance, yet
    independently from the particular performance. The methodology fits with a distributed architecture
    because of its high interoperability and could be exploited perfectly also in the architecture proposed by
    the SAPIR project.
    A prototype system has been designed and developed in order to test the architecture. Tests have
    been done figuring out a situation of a peer storing a part of the database composed of 200 recordings,
    all of them representing tonal Western music. Final results returned the 90% of the analyzed recordings
    ranked among top 3 positions. These results may show that the identification task becomes feasible
    also when larger collections of competing audio recordings are used.


    WP4, Task 4.1:
    Michal Batko, David Novak, Pavel Zezula. MESSIF: Metric Similarity Search Implementation
    Framework. In DELOS Conference 2007, Pisa, 13-14 February 2007. Pisa, Italy : ISBN 2-912335-
    30-2, pp. 11-23. 2007.
    Abstract
    The similarity search has become a fundamental computational task in many applications. One of the
    mathematical models of the similarity ­ the metric space ­ has drawn attention of many researchers
    resulting in several sophisticated metric-indexing techniques. An important part of a research in this
    area is typically a prototype implementation and subsequent experimental evaluation of the proposed
    data structure. This paper describes an implementation framework called MESSIF that eases the task
    of building such prototypes. It provides a number of modules from basic storage management to
    automatic collecting of performance statistics. Due to its open and modular design it is also easy to
    implement additional modules if necessary. The MESSIF also offers several ready-to-use generic
    clients that allow to control and test the index structures and also measure its performance.

WP4, Task 4.3
C. Lucchese, S. Orlando, R. Perego, F.Silvestri. Mining Query Logs to Optimize Index
Partitioning in Parallel Web Search Engines, Infoscale 2007 - The Second International
Conference on Scalable Information Systems, Suzhou, China, June 2007.
Abstract
Large-scale Parallel Web Search Engines (WSEs) needs to adopt a strategy for partitioning the
inverted index among a set of parallel server nodes. In this paper we are interested in devising an
effective term-partitioning strategy, according to which the global vocabulary of terms and the
associated inverted lists are split into disjoint subsets, and assigned to distinct servers. Due to the
workload imbalance caused by the skewed distribution of terms in user queries, finding an effective
partitioning strategy is considered a very complex task.
In this paper we first formally introduce Term Partitioning as a new optimization problem. Then we show
how the knowledge mined from past WSE query logs can be profitably used to discover good solutions
of this problem. Finally, we report many results to show that we are able to effectively reduce both the
average number of servers activated per each query, along with the workload imbalance. Experiments
are conducted on large query logs of real WSEs.


WP4, Task 4.3:
C. Lucchese, S. Orlando, R. Perego. Parallel Mining of Frequent Closed Patterns:Harnessing
Modern Computer Architectures, Proceedings of the IEEE International Conference on Data
Mining (ICDM), Omaha NE, USA, Oct. 2007.
Abstract
Inspired by emerging multi-core computer architectures, in this paper we present MT_CLOSED, a multi-
threaded algorithm for frequent closed item-set mining (FCIM). To the best of our knowledge, this is the
first FCIM parallel algorithm proposed so far.
We studied how different duplicate checking techniques, typical of FCIM algorithms, my affect this
parallelization. We showed that only one of them allows to decompose the global FCIM problem into
independent tasks that can be executed in any order, and thus in parallel.
Finally we show how MT_CLOSED efficiently harness modern CPUs. We designed and tested several
parallelization paradigms by investigating static/dynamic decomposition and scheduling of tasks, thus
showing its scalability w.r.t. to the number of CPUs. We analyzed the cache friendliness of the
algorithm. Finally, we provided additional speed-up by introducing SIMD extensions.

WP4 and WP7:
Matthias Bender, Tom Crecelius, Mouna Kacimi, Sebastian Michel, Josiane Xavier Parreira,
Gerhard Weikum. Peer-to-Peer Information Search: Semantic, Social, or Spiritual? IEEE Data
Engineering Bulletin. 30(2): 51-60 (2007).
Abstract
We consider the network structure and query processing capabilities of social communities like
bookmarks and photo sharing communities such as del.icio.us or flickr. A common feature of all these
networks is that the content is generated by the users and that users create social links with other
users. The evolving network naturally resembles a peer-to-peer system, where the peers correspond to
users. We consider the problem of query routing in such a peer-to-peer setting where peers are
collaborating to form a distributed search engine. We have identified three query routing paradigms:
semantic routing based on query-to-content similarities, social routing based on friendship links within
the community, and spiritual routing based on user-to-user similarities such as shared interests or
similar behavior. We discuss how these techniques can be integrated into an existing peer-to-peer
search engine and present a performance study on search-result quality using real-world data obtained
from the social bookmark community del.icio.us.


WP5, Task 5.1:
Jonathan Mamou, Yosi Mass, Michael Shmueli-Sheuer and Benjamin Sznajder, Query Language
for Multimedia Content SIGIR Workshop on New Challenges in Audio-Visual Search, held at 30th
SIGIR Conference, July 2007, Amsterdam.
Abstract
The growing amount of digital multimedia data available today and the de-facto MPEG-7 standard for
multimedia content description has lead to the requirement of a query language for multimedia content.
MPEG-7 is expressed in XML and it defines descriptors of the multimedia content such as audio-visual
descriptors, location and time attributes as well as other metadata such as media author, media Uri and
more. While most search solutions for multimedia today are based on text annotations, having the
MPEG-7 standard opens an opportunity for real multimedia content based retrieval. In this paper we
propose an IR-style query language for such multimedia content based retrieval that exploits the XML
representation of MPEG-7. The query language is an extension of the "XML Fragments" query
language that was originally designed as a Query-By-Example for text-only XML collections. We mainly
focus on the unique characteristics of Multimedia content which needs to support similarity search
query (range search and K-nearest neighbors) and queries on spatio-temporal attributes.

WP5, Task 5.3:
David Novak, Pavel Zezula LOBS: Load Balancing for Similarity Peer-to-Peer Structures, 5th
International Workshop on Databases, Information Systems and Peer-to-Peer Computing
(DBISP2P 2007), held at 33rd VLDB International Conference, Vienna, Austria, Sept. 2007.
Abstract
The concept of peer-to-peer structures has recently been applied on the problem of large-scale
similarity search. This resulted in systems where the computational load of the peers is of a high
importance. Since no current load-balancing technique is designed for structures of this kind, we
propose LOBS -- a general system for load-balancing in peer-to-peer structures with time-consuming
searching. LOBS is based on the following principles: measuring the computational load, separation of
the logical and the physical level of the system, and detailed analysis of the load source to exploit either
data relocation or replication.
This work contains results of experiments we conducted using a prototype implementation of LOBS. In
these trials, we used a real-life dataset and we varied the number of peers and the distribution of the
query traffic in the system. The results show that LOBS is able to cope with any query-distribution and
that it improves both the utilization of resources and the performance of the query processing. The
costs of balancing are reasonable and are very small if there is time to adapt to a query-traffic. The
behaviour of LOBS is independent of the network size.


WP5, Task 5.5:
Josiane Xavier Parreira, Carlos Castillo, Debora Donato, Sebastian Michel, Gerhard Weikum. The
Juxtaposed approximate PageRank method for robust PageRank approximation in a peer-to-
peer web search network. To appear in VLDB Journal, 2008.
Abstract
Link analysis on Web graphs and social networks form the foundation for authority assessment, search
result ranking, and other forms of Web and graph mining. The PageRank (PR) method is the most
widely known member of this family. All link analysis methods perform Eigenvector computations on a
potentially huge matrix that is derived from the underlying graph, and the large size of the data makes
this computation very expensive. Various techniques have been proposed for speeding up these
analyses by partitioning the graph into disjoint pieces and distributing the partitions among multiple
computers. However, all these methods require a priori knowledge of the entire graph and careful
planning of the partitioning. This paper presents the JXP algorithm for computing PR-style authority
scores of Web pages that are arbitrarily distributed over many sites of a peer-to-peer (P2P) network.
Peers are assumed to compile their own data collections, for example, by performing focused Web
crawls according to their interest profiles. This way, the Web graph fragments that reside at different
peers may overlap and, a priori, peers do not know the relationships between different fragments.

The JXP algorithm runs at every peer, and it works by combining locally computed authority scores with
information obtained from other peers by means of random meetings among the peers in the network.
The computation on the combined input of two peers is based on a Markov-chain state-lumping
technique, and can be viewed as an iterative approximation of global authority scores. JXP scales with
the number of peers in the network. The computations at each peer are carried out on small graph
fragments only, and the storage and memory demands per peer are in the order of the size of the
peer's locally hosted data. It is proven that the JXP scores converge to the true PR scores that one
would obtain by a centralized PR computation on the global graph. The paper also discusses the issue
of misbehaving peers that attempt to distort the global authority values by providing manipulated data in
the peer meetings. An extended version of JXP, coined TrustJXP, provides a variety of
countermeasures, based on statistical techniques, for detecting suspicious behavior and combining
JXP rankings with reputation- based scores.


WP5, Task 5.6:
Giorgio Maria Di Nunzio Using Scatterplots to Improve Naive Bayes Text Categorization and
Retrieval, SIGIR Workshop on Information Retrieval Graphical Models., held at 30th SIGIR
Conference, July 2007, Amsterdam.
Abstract
The approach presented in the paper introduces the two-dimensional representation of documents
which allows documents to be represented on a two-dimensional Cartesian plane which has proved to
be a valid visualization tool for Automated Text Classification for understanding the relationships
between categories of textual documents, and to help users to visually audit the classifier and identify
suspicious training data. In order to obtain the two coordinates in the case of the Naive Bayes classifier,
a reformulation of the equation for the decision of classification has to be written in such a way that
each coordinate of a document is the sum of two addends: a variable component P(d | c_i), and a
constant component P(c_i). When plotted on the Cartesian plane according to this formulation, the
documents that are constantly shifted along the x-axis and the y-axis can be seen. This effect of shifting
is more or less evident according to which NB model, Bernoulli or multinomial, is chosen. The same
reformulation has been applied in the case of the Binary Independence Retrieval model for Information
Retrieval with encouraging results.


WP5, Task 5.6:
Emanuele Di Buccio and Massimo Melucci. Utilizing Event Spaces for Distributed Information
Retrieval, Proceedings of the International Conference on the Theory of Information Retrieval
(ICTIR), Budapest, Hungary, 2007.
Abstract
In this paper, a probabilistic approach to modeling distributed Information Retrieval centered around the
notion of event space is illustrated. This notion is the underlying issue of all probabilistic models and its
structure cannot be ignored when a probabilistic model is being constructed. The importance of defining
the event space is not only related to the correctness of the model, but also to describing different
architectures. Three different spaces are proposed in this paper for modeling distributed IR. Each
space captures different aspects and dictates a distinct function for ranking by probability of relevance.

WP6, Task 6.3:
Walter Allasia, Filippo Chiariglione, Fabrizio Falchi, Francesco Gallo An Innovative Approach for
Indexing and Searching Digital Rights, AXMEDIS 2007 - 3rd International Conference on
Automated Production of Cross Media Content for Multi-channel Distribution, Barcelona, Spain,
November 2007.
Abstract
The aim of this work is a proposal for a new approach concerning the management of the metadata
related to the Digital Rights in centralized systems or networks with indexing capabilities for both text
and similarity searches, providing the basic infrastructure enabling the private use and the commercial
exploitation as well. We present an innovative approach that treats the right management metadata as
metric objects, enabling similarity search on IPR attributes between digital items. Moreover we show
how the content base similarity search can help both the user to deal with a huge amount of similar
items with different licenses and the content providers to detect fake copies or illegal uses.


WP7:
Stanislav Barton, Vlastislav Dohnal, Jan Sedmidubsky, Pavel Zezula Gauging the Evolution of
Metric Social Network, DBISP2P 2007 - 5th International Workshop on Databases, Information
Systems and Peer-to-Peer Computing, held at 33rd VLDB International Conference, Vienna,
Austria, Sept. 2007.
Abstract
In this paper, we tackle the issues of analyzing the structural evolution of the metric social network. The
metric social network operates in a P2P environment where peers maintain their own data and the
relationships among them are formed on the basis of the processed similarity queries. The evolution is
analyzed by traditional social networking tools -- the characteristic path length and the clustering
coefficient. Nonetheless, due to the special structure of the metric social network, own designed
gauges -- the average overlap and robustness of description coefficients -- are presented to analyze
the structure of emerging communities encompassing similar data.
